Book excerpt: Market_Desc: Experienced .NET developers, Office (VBA) developers, and IT professionals developing and implementing SharePoint solutions Special Features: · SharePoint 2003 took the developer community by storm. This momentum and SharePoint 2007 improvements promise an even bigger SharePoint 2007 development surge · Written by more than a dozen SharePoint MVPs, each sharing their unique knowledge and experience on the parts of SharePoint they know best. These are the most well known and trusted SharePoint experts who readers will recognize from their community involvement · SharePoint 2007 incorporates much ASP.NET 2.0 technology for developers, making SharePoint 2007 an easy platform for millions of ASP.NET 2.0 developers to build on About The Book: SharePoint 2007 MVP is an anthology of the best thinking on critical SharePoint 2007 topics from SharePoint MVPs - some of the best and most recognized experts in the field. Some of the topics covered are:· Branding· Business Data Connector (BDC)· Classified Networks· Forms-based authentication· InfoPath and SharePoint· Information Rights Management (IRM)· Installation· Knowledge Networks (KM)· SharePoint Designer· Upgrading - in-place versus gradual· Web Content Management (WCM)· Web Parts· Workflow· Zones and Alternate Access Mapping
